Description

[RO-Crate](https://www.researchobject.org/ro-crate/) is a metadata convention within academia to describe datasets in a sidecar approach. Would be nice to have import and export options from MCF

(Some) Academic repositories pick up the embedded RO-Crate metadata via a [signposting convention](https://www.researchobject.org/ro-crate/specification/1.2/data-entities#retrieving-an-ro-crate)

Some deposits including RO-Crate metadata:

- https://doi.org/10.4121/21304308.v1 (Notice the RO-Crate button in sidebar)
- https://doi.org/10.5281/zenodo.5753092
